A. Is the planet terrestrial or jovian?
The larger outer planets such as Saturn, Uranus, Jupiter, and Neptune are jovian planets.
B. What is the length of a year?
The length of year in the planet Neptune is 165 years.
C. What is the length of day?
The day length of Neptune is 16 hours and 6 minutes.
D. How many moons does the planet have?
The planet Neptune has a total of 13 moons in all. Their names are:

E. Does the planet have rings? If yes, what are the rings made of?
Yes, Neptune has several rings. They are thin and dark. The rings are made up of ricks and dust.
F. What is the composition of the atmosphere?
Neptune's atmosphere contains many gases such as, 80% Hydrogen, 19% Helium, and 1,5% Methane.
G. What is the average temperature range?
Neptune's temperature lower to 55 kelvin which is -218 degrees Celsius.
H. What are at least 3 distinguishing characteristics of the planet?
- Neptune's core is most likely made up of liquid rock.
- Neptune has the strongest winds in the Solar System.
- Neptune was discovered by Urbain Le Verrier, John Couch Adams, and Johann Galle on September 23,1846.

J. What mythology behind the name of the planet?
Neptune is the god of the sea in Roman mythology and the god Poseidon in Greek mythology.
